(12-11-2019, 01:55 AM)Morendo Wrote: I changed C2/171F to CE so now instead of Cure 2, the ability performs the "Charm" spell index just like Chadarnook.
I ran the test and sure enough everything works perfectly, except it still has the Cure2/Health animation. It looks like I'm using Health, but the result is Charm.
Changing the animation has proven to be a toughie though. I could easily swap the Health animation for the Charm animation in FF3usME, but since Health is also Cure2 this will also affect how Cure2 is animated and I don't want that. I figure there's probably a pointer somewhere that I can change which would fix it. I just need to point the Health ability animation to the Charm animation instead.
Oh, yeah. I forgot about that.
You can change the animation in FF3usME without affecting Cure 2, though.
Health uses the animation in Bttl > Animations 1 > 46: Bannon's Health, which is the same as Cure 2 but with a different palette. (Notice that the value for "Idx 0" is the index of the animation script you found.)
Just copy the values for the Charm spell animation into that.
